Magic Mountain Lyrics – Japanese Breakfast

Magic Mountain Lyrics by Japanese Breakfast is a new english song by Japanese Breakfast, written by Michelle Zauner and produced by Blake Mills. The track was released on Japanese Breakfast’s official YouTube channel and is featured on the album For Melancholy Brunettes (& sad women). Magic Mountain Lyrics Meaning

[Intro]
In the intro, Zauner presents the notion of transformation, signaling a return to a “new man” after the “fever subsides.” This line introduces the theme of change and renewal, suggesting that the protagonist is undergoing a significant internal shift, perhaps recovering from a challenging period or emotional turbulence. The mention of the “flatlands” could symbolize a return to simplicity or grounding after a period of intense change or confusion.

[Verse 1]
The first verse introduces a sense of ritual and introspection. The phrase “Playing king, slowing time” could suggest a retreat into a place of control or fantasy, possibly as a means of coping with inner turmoil. Zauner reflects on being “chained to my reflection in the shadow of a mountain,” which evokes the feeling of being trapped by one’s past or circumstances, unable to escape the weight of one’s own self-image. This duality of rest and reflection under the looming mountain sets up the tension between growth and the persistence of past shadows.

[Verse 2]
In the second verse, the protagonist continues their journey of self-exploration, with the imagery of “Playing king, playing bride” suggesting roles or identities that the protagonist adopts, perhaps as a form of escapism or self-definition. The phrase “Blooming in my leisure” conveys a sense of growth in a passive state, while “slipping hours left uncounted” speaks to the passing of time without clear direction, hinting at moments of idle contemplation. The desire to be buried “beside you in the shadow of my mountain” suggests a yearning for connection or unity, even amidst the overwhelming force of the metaphorical mountain, symbolizing a shared journey or fate that binds the protagonist to their past and their growth.
